Default The Other Boleyn Girl



I saw this movie recently, and I was wondering if anyone else has seen it. It's not playing at too many theaters, so I had to travel a little bit to watch it.

I enjoyed it more than I thought I would, even though it's not completely accurate as far as the timeline goes. I love Natalie Portman's acting, and she certainly didn't disappoint while playing the character of Anne Boleyn.

Another star in the movie who captivated my attention is Eric Bana, who plays King Henry VIII. I haven't seen him in many things, but I hope he has a bright future in Hollywood.

The movie was a bit dramatic and played out sort of like a night time soap opera (Melrose Place, anyone?), especially with the conniving, insensitive ways of Anne. But, I still enjoyed the acting and the costumes.

In the movie, Anne and Mary's Uncle encourages Anne to bed King Henry, with the hopes of producing a male heir. While Anne was trying to woo him, he took an interest in the newly married Mary instead, and sent her and her new husband to Court, where he could have her whenever he wanted. This made Anne furious with jealousy. Of course, this isn't exactly how it happened.
